Add a test for the user creation view #17

Merged
mpepin merged 3 commits from Kerl/test_user_creation into master 2017-05-18 18:45:39 +02:00
mpepin commented 2017-05-17 18:21:54 +02:00 (Migrated from git.eleves.ens.fr)

Si ce test avait existé, je n'aurais pas pu oublier la CREATE_USER_KEY dans la précédente MR ;)

Si ce test avait existé, je n'aurais pas pu oublier la `CREATE_USER_KEY` dans la précédente MR ;)
narmanli commented 2017-05-18 16:14:06 +02:00 (Migrated from git.eleves.ens.fr)

Pourquoi pas juste un get(username=data["username"]) ?

Pourquoi pas juste un `get(username=data["username"])` ?
mpepin commented 2017-05-18 16:26:33 +02:00 (Migrated from git.eleves.ens.fr)

Pour pouvoir utiliser values qui me permet d'être flemmard et de ne pas avoir à tester tous les champs à la main.

Pour pouvoir utiliser `values` qui me permet d'être flemmard et de ne pas avoir à tester tous les champs à la main.
narmanli commented 2017-05-18 16:36:31 +02:00 (Migrated from git.eleves.ens.fr)

Ah oui, effectivement. Du coup j'ai cherché un peu et visiblement il est aussi possible possible de mettre le get après le values, il semblerait :) Bref c'est du chipotage.

Ah oui, effectivement. Du coup j'ai cherché un peu et visiblement il est aussi possible possible de mettre le `get` après le `values`, il semblerait :) Bref c'est du chipotage.
mpepin commented 2017-05-18 17:41:55 +02:00 (Migrated from git.eleves.ens.fr)

Non non c'est pas tellement du chipotage, ça rend le test plus robuste, je fais ça tout de suite

Non non c'est pas tellement du chipotage, ça rend le test plus robuste, je fais ça tout de suite
mpepin commented 2017-05-18 17:54:03 +02:00 (Migrated from git.eleves.ens.fr)

added 1 commit

  • f105b17e - replace [0] by .get() for a more robust test

Compare with previous version

added 1 commit * f105b17e - replace `[0]` by `.get()` for a more robust test [Compare with previous version](https://git.eleves.ens.fr/cof-geek/GestionEvenementiel/merge_requests/12/diffs?diff_id=496&start_sha=27fc3560454ff5383fec5226e3d07106d2555a35)
mpepin commented 2017-05-18 18:15:25 +02:00 (Migrated from git.eleves.ens.fr)

added 1 commit

Compare with previous version

added 1 commit * a53a9249 - typo [Compare with previous version](https://git.eleves.ens.fr/cof-geek/GestionEvenementiel/merge_requests/12/diffs?diff_id=497&start_sha=f105b17e3f8757c3dbd0c2314d677563825117d5)
narmanli commented 2017-05-18 18:19:24 +02:00 (Migrated from git.eleves.ens.fr)

C'est rigolo, python manage.py test user et python manage.py test event fonctionnent tous les deux mais python manage.py test échoue :/

C'est rigolo, `python manage.py test user` et `python manage.py test event` fonctionnent tous les deux mais `python manage.py test` échoue :/
mpepin commented 2017-05-18 18:21:16 +02:00 (Migrated from git.eleves.ens.fr)

Je pense que test userS fail du coup

Je pense que `test userS` fail du coup
narmanli commented 2017-05-18 18:29:31 +02:00 (Migrated from git.eleves.ens.fr)

Habille. Effectivement ^^

Habille. Effectivement \^\^
mpepin commented 2017-05-18 18:35:44 +02:00 (Migrated from git.eleves.ens.fr)

Et c'est à cause de la debug toolbar, pour tester que le test marche bien, tu dois retirer ddt de INSTALLED_APPS.

Le problème de ddt est géré sur l'autre branche où on peut utiliser settings.common pour les tests

Et c'est à cause de la debug toolbar, pour tester que le test marche bien, tu dois retirer ddt de `INSTALLED_APPS`. Le problème de ddt est géré sur l'autre branche où on peut utiliser `settings.common` pour les tests
narmanli commented 2017-05-18 18:36:52 +02:00 (Migrated from git.eleves.ens.fr)

Promis ? :p

Promis ? :p
narmanli commented 2017-05-18 18:45:39 +02:00 (Migrated from git.eleves.ens.fr)

merged

merged
Sign in to join this conversation.
No reviewers
No milestone
No project
No assignees
1 participant
Notifications
Due date
The due date is invalid or out of range. Please use the format "yyyy-mm-dd".

No due date set.

Dependencies

No dependencies set.

Reference: DGNum/poulpe#17
No description provided.